Введение в проблему графических ошибок

Графические ошибки присутствуют в самых разных сферах — от веб-дизайна и разработки интерфейсов до печати и компьютерной графики. Это могут быть искажения, артефакты, несовпадения цветов, разрывы в изображении, неправильное выравнивание элементов и прочие визуальные дефекты. Такие ошибки ухудшают восприятие информации, снижают эстетическую привлекательность и могут влиять на функциональность продуктов.

Традиционные методы поиска и исправления графических ошибок предполагают ручной контроль и коррекцию, что занимает много времени и требует значительных ресурсов. В современных условиях, когда объемы графической информации растут экспоненциально, востребованы автоматизированные подходы. Интеграция искусственного интеллекта (ИИ) становится одним из наиболее перспективных направлений для автоматической коррекции подобных дефектов.

Цель данной статьи — подробно рассмотреть, как ИИ применяется для исправления графических ошибок, какие технологии используются, а также выделить преимущества и вызовы такой интеграции.

Основные виды графических ошибок и их причины

Для понимания задач, решаемых с помощью ИИ, важно систематизировать типы графических ошибок и источники их возникновения. Это позволяет выбрать оптимальные алгоритмы для их автоматической коррекции.

Графические ошибки можно классифицировать по следующим категориям:

  • Качество изображения: шумы, пикселизация, размытость, неправильное сглаживание.
  • Дефекты цвета: неправильное цветовое пространство, бандинг, артефакты компрессии, ошибки цветокоррекции.
  • Геометрические искажения: деформация формы, смещение, неправильное выравнивание, перекрытия.
  • Визуальные артефакты: полосы, пятна, разрывы, неполные трансформации.

Причинами таких ошибок могут быть аппаратные сбои, ошибки в программном обеспечении, человеческий фактор при ручной обработке и ограничения используемых форматов сжатия. Для качественной автоматической коррекции необходимо понимать специфику каждого типа ошибок.

Роль искусственного интеллекта в автоматической коррекции графических ошибок

Искусственный интеллект — это совокупность методов и алгоритмов, позволяющих моделировать интеллектуальное поведение, в том числе распознавание и исправление ошибок в графических данных. Обучаясь на больших наборах изображений с ошибками и без, ИИ-системы способны выявлять закономерности и предсказывать корректные варианты изображений.

Основные технологии ИИ, используемые для коррекции графических ошибок, включают:

  • Глубокое обучение (deep learning) с использованием сверточных нейронных сетей (CNN).
  • Генеративные состязательные сети (GAN) для восстановления деталей и устранения шумов.
  • Машинное обучение с контролируемым и неконтролируемым обучением для адаптации моделей к новым типам изображений.

Это позволяет автоматизировать задачи, которые раньше требовали вмешательства человека, обеспечивая при этом высокое качество коррекции и возможность масштабирования процессов.

Применение сверточных нейронных сетей для исправления графических дефектов

Сверточные нейронные сети специализируются на анализе и обработке визуальных данных, что делает их эффективными инструментами для выявления и устранения графических ошибок. Конволюционные слои выделяют локальные признаки, позволяя точно определить проблемные зоны на изображениях.

Одним из популярных подходов является обучение сети на парах «искажённое изображение — оригинал», после чего модель получает возможность автоматически исправлять подобные ошибки в новых изображениях. Это особенно полезно при устранении шумов, восстановлении деталей и улучшении резкости.

Генеративные состязательные сети: инновации в автоматической коррекции

GAN состоят из двух нейронных сетей — генератора и дискриминатора, соревнующихся друг с другом. Генератор обучается создавать корректные версии изображений на основе искажённых данных, а дискриминатор оценивает качество исправлений.

Благодаря такой структуре GAN способны восстанавливать сложные визуальные детали, которые сложно воссоздать традиционными методами. Это особенно актуально для устранения сильных артефактов, восстановления текстур и цветовых градиентов.

Процесс интеграции ИИ-систем в рабочие процессы автоматической коррекции

Интеграция искусственного интеллекта в производственные цепочки требует продуманного подхода, включающего несколько этапов:

  1. Анализ и сбор данных: формирование обучающих наборов, включающих изображения с различными типами ошибок и эталонные корректные изображения.
  2. Обучение моделей: разработка и тренировка нейронных сетей с целью максимально точной коррекции.
  3. Валидация и тестирование: проверка качества исправлений на независимых данных.
  4. Внедрение: интеграция обученных моделей в существующие программные или аппаратные решения.
  5. Мониторинг и дообучение: постоянное улучшение моделей на основе обратной связи и новых данных.

Важной составляющей является построение удобного интерфейса для пользователей, позволяющего контролировать и при необходимости корректировать результаты автоматической коррекции.

Инструменты и платформы для реализации ИИ-коррекции

Для создания и интеграции ИИ-алгоритмов широко используются популярные фреймворки и библиотеки, такие как TensorFlow, PyTorch, OpenCV с поддержкой машинного обучения. Специализированные платформы могут предоставлять облачные решения с API для интеграции в продуктовые окружения.

Кроме того, существуют уже готовые коммерческие и open-source решения, которые можно адаптировать под конкретные задачи коррекции графических ошибок.

Практические примеры автоматической коррекции графики с помощью ИИ

Использование ИИ для исправления изображений применяется в таких сферах, как реставрация фотографий, оптимизация интерфейсов мобильных приложений, улучшение качества визуального контента в социальных сетях и печати. Например, нейросети позволяют автоматически устранять артефакты JPEG-компрессии, делать четче размытые участки и исправлять цветовые искажения.

Во многих случаях интеграция ИИ позволяет сократить время обработки на 70–90%, повысить качество результата и снизить нагрузку на специалистов.

Преимущества и вызовы применения искусственного интеллекта

Использование ИИ в автоматической коррекции графических ошибок неизменно приносит ряд преимуществ:

  • Скорость и автоматизация: значительно ускоряется процесс выявления и исправления дефектов.
  • Улучшенное качество: ИИ способен восстанавливать детали, недоступные традиционным методам.
  • Масштабируемость: решение можно применять к тысячам и миллионам изображений без снижения качества.
  • Снижение затрат: экономия на ручной обработке и контроль качества.

Однако при внедрении ИИ существуют и вызовы, среди которых:

  • Требования к обучающим данным: необходимы объемные, качественные и разнородные датасеты.
  • Сложность моделирования: подбор архитектуры и гиперпараметров моделей требует времени и экспертизы.
  • Риски неверных исправлений: ИИ может допускать ошибки, которые невозможно заметить сразу без человеческой проверки.
  • Интеграционные трудности: сложность встраивания новых технологий в существующие рабочие процессы.

Перспективы развития и тренды

Текущие тренды свидетельствуют о дальнейшем развитии методов глубокого обучения, в частности использования трансформеров и комбинированных моделей, совмещающих обработку визуальных и контекстных данных. Также важным направлением является усиление интерпретируемости моделей для более прозрачного контроля исправлений.

Разработка саморегулирующихся ИИ-систем, которые могут адаптироваться к новым видам ошибок без дополнительного обучения, откроет новые возможности в автоматической коррекции.

Интеграция ИИ в edge-устройства и мобильные платформы позволит внедрить коррекцию на уровне конечного пользователя, что значительно повысит доступность и качество графического контента.

Заключение

Интеграция искусственного интеллекта для автоматической коррекции графических ошибок представляет собой мощный инструмент, способный качественно изменить подходы к обработке визуальной информации. Современные алгоритмы, такие как сверточные нейронные сети и генеративные состязательные сети, обеспечивают высокую точность и скорость исправления широкого спектра дефектов.

Несмотря на существующие вызовы, правильное построение рабочего процесса с учетом сбора данных, обучения моделей и контроля результатов позволяет добиться значительных улучшений. Перспективы развития технологий ИИ в этой области обещают появление ещё более эффективных и гибких решений.

В итоге, применение ИИ для автоматической коррекции графических ошибок не только улучшает качество визуального контента, но и способствует оптимизации бизнес-процессов, снижению затрат и ускорению вывода продуктов на рынок.

Какие типы графических ошибок можно автоматически корректировать с помощью искусственного интеллекта?

Искусственный интеллект способен обнаруживать и исправлять разнообразные графические ошибки, включая искажения цвета, шумы, размытости, неправильное выравнивание элементов и даже повреждения изображения, такие как пикселизация или потеря деталей. Современные модели обучаются на огромных наборах данных, что позволяет им эффективно распознавать дефекты и восстанавливать корректный визуальный вид без участия человека.

Как интеграция ИИ в процесс дизайна влияет на время и качество работы?

Автоматическая коррекция графических ошибок с помощью ИИ существенно сокращает время, необходимое на ручную правку изображений, что повышает общую продуктивность работы дизайнеров и разработчиков. Помимо экономии времени, ИИ снижает риски человеческих ошибок, обеспечивая более стабильное и высококачественное визуальное представление материалов, что особенно важно при работе с масштабными проектами и многократным обновлением графики.

Какие инструменты и платформы наиболее популярны для реализации автоматической коррекции графики с помощью искусственного интеллекта?

Среди наиболее популярных решений выделяются TensorFlow и PyTorch для разработки кастомных моделей, а также специализированные сервисы и плагины, такие как Adobe Sensei, Canva Magic Resize и другие инструменты с интегрированными ИИ-функциями. Они предлагают удобные интерфейсы для автоматической обработки изображений, что упрощает процесс внедрения искусственного интеллекта даже для пользователей с ограниченным техническим опытом.

Насколько сложно интегрировать ИИ для коррекции графических ошибок в существующие рабочие процессы?

Уровень сложности интеграции зависит от текущей инфраструктуры и выбранных технологий. Многие современные платформы предлагают API и готовые решения, которые можно быстро внедрить без глубоких знаний в машинном обучении. Однако для разработки специализированных и максимально эффективных систем может потребоваться участие квалифицированных специалистов, настройка моделей и оптимизация рабочих процессов под конкретные задачи.

Какие потенциальные проблемы и ограничения могут возникнуть при использовании ИИ для автоматической коррекции графики?

Основные вызовы включают возможность некорректной интерпретации сложных визуальных элементов, что может привести к ошибочной коррекции, а также зависимость от качества обучающих данных. Кроме того, автоматизация может не учитывать художественные намерения дизайнера, поэтому рекомендуется использовать ИИ как вспомогательный инструмент с возможностью ручной доработки результатов.